How a white wall mounted electric fires Mounted Electric Fire Works

You must know the way an electric fireplace operates when you are planning to install one in your home. These fireplaces can be easily installed, require no chimney, and are energy efficient.

Before installing, choose an area that is close enough to an electrical outlet to be in a position to reach the cord and has adequate clearance from nearby materials that are combustible.

Easy to install

Installing wall mounted electric fireplaces is less complicated than installing a traditional gas fireplace, which requires regular maintenance and may leak carbon monoxide. They don't require a chimney also, which makes them an ideal option for homes with limited space. However, there are some important points to take into consideration before you purchase one. It is recommended to keep flammable materials at least three feet from the fireplace. This is to reduce the chance of fire and ensure that the fireplace is safe for operation. Additionally, you must also make sure that the ventilation of hot air isn't blocked. In addition, you need to check whether the electric fireplace is plugged in or not. If the fireplace isn't connected to an electrical source, it will not light up and appear dark. Check the circuit breakers and outlets to determine if they're in a state of being tripped.

No chimney required

Electric fireplaces don't require chimneys or any other ventilation system. This makes them an excellent alternative for homes that do not have chimneys or who prefer the look of a real fireplace without the expense and maintenance associated with gas fireplaces.

The installation of a white wall mounted fire mounted electric fire is not difficult and can be accomplished in just a few steps. The majority of electric fires come equipped with mounting brackets and instructions. The instructions will usually tell you to put the brackets in place prior to placing the firebox. Some models have a screen that allows you to adjust the settings. The manual will explain how far the heater should be from the combustibles.

When installing an electric fireplace on a wall it is crucial to think about the location where the power cable will be located. The electric fireplace typically has a plug socket which you will need connect to an outlet. Make sure the plug socket is accessible and not hidden behind the fireplace.

It is a good practice to test your fireplace prior to you install it to make sure that it works correctly. The easiest way to do this is by plugging it in and ensuring that the flame effect screen turns on and that the heater works too. Certain electric fireplaces have remote controls that allow you to operate them from a distance.

Some people prefer to hang their electric fireplaces eye-level from a sitting stance that is about 42" from the ground. Others prefer to install them higher, for example between their wall-mounted TV and the floor or above their sofa. This is a personal preference, but you should make sure that the fire meets all installation requirements before hanging it. Make sure that the fire is not unstable or loose, and that it's properly hung. To do this it is best to use wooden studs instead of anchors made of plastic.

As opposed to gas fireplaces, which can be very expensive to run electric wall-mounted fires are more affordable and energy efficient. They don't require an chimney or piping. They plug into a standard power outlet and can be moved from room room at your leisure. They are a great choice for people who can't install a fireplace at their home, or for families with children who may be worried about the dangers of an open flame.

In addition some fireplaces come with remote controls that let you alter the flame effects, ember bed and light settings from your sofa or chair. They are also simple to clean. It is not recommended to place your electric fireplace close to flammable materials like curtains or wood furniture. This will avoid overheating or electrical failure.

Some fireplaces feature glowing embers that look like a real fire. There are numerous settings available for the flames as well as the ember bed and LED lighting effects. Some models also feature an auxiliary source of heat which can be activated independent of the main flame.

The primary reason for choosing a wall-mounted electric fire is its ease of installation. It is easy to set up and requires little technical knowledge. It is also very safe. Unlike a flued gas fire the electric fire does not create toxic gasses or poisons.
